This article examines the digitalization of road design, repair, and operation processes. It demonstrates the potential of implementing BIM technologies and digital lifecycle models to integrate road data across all stages, from design to operation. It describes the functions of digital platforms for planning and monitoring repairs, as well as approaches to digital modeling of traffic loads and climate impacts for optimizing pavement designs. Based on an analysis of international experience and the conditions of Tajikistan, the key benefits of digitalization (reduced lifecycle costs, increased forecast accuracy, and management transparency) are identified, and recommendations are provided for the phased implementation of digital solutions in the country's road sector.
